summaryrefslogtreecommitdiff
path: root/linux/drivers
diff options
context:
space:
mode:
authorMauro Carvalho Chehab <mchehab@redhat.com>2009-05-28 01:10:43 +0000
committerMauro Carvalho Chehab <mchehab@redhat.com>2009-05-28 01:10:43 +0000
commit82e50d5ad9d80f0a346a46ec6363a72a9b6d9aa7 (patch)
tree3d989d388661f6eb2bc3d38e1dc916c5568e609c /linux/drivers
parent96768446c3bdd84dffc002636e39a0aa3708d9df (diff)
downloadmediapointer-dvb-s2-82e50d5ad9d80f0a346a46ec6363a72a9b6d9aa7.tar.gz
mediapointer-dvb-s2-82e50d5ad9d80f0a346a46ec6363a72a9b6d9aa7.tar.bz2
vino: replace dma_sync_single with dma_sync_single_for_cpu
From: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p> This replaces dma_sync_single() with dma_sync_single_for_cpu() because dma_sync_single() is an obsolete API; include/linux/dma-mapping.h says: /* Backwards compat, remove in 2.7.x */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
Diffstat (limited to 'linux/drivers')
-rw-r--r--linux/drivers/media/video/vino.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/linux/drivers/media/video/vino.c b/linux/drivers/media/video/vino.c
index 808d9434d..7c39b43ee 100644
--- a/linux/drivers/media/video/vino.c
+++ b/linux/drivers/media/video/vino.c
@@ -868,9 +868,9 @@ static void vino_sync_buffer(struct vino_framebuffer *fb)
dprintk("vino_sync_buffer():\n");
for (i = 0; i < fb->desc_table.page_count; i++)
- dma_sync_single(NULL,
- fb->desc_table.dma_cpu[VINO_PAGE_RATIO * i],
- PAGE_SIZE, DMA_FROM_DEVICE);
+ dma_sync_single_for_cpu(NULL,
+ fb->desc_table.dma_cpu[VINO_PAGE_RATIO * i],
+ PAGE_SIZE, DMA_FROM_DEVICE);
}
/* Framebuffer fifo functions (need to be locked externally) */